What is Class Diagram: Definition, Example, and Use Cases

A class diagram is a visual representation that shows the structure of a system by displaying its classes, their attributes, methods, and the relationships between them. It helps developers understand how different parts of a system connect and interact.
⚙️

How It Works

Think of a class diagram like a blueprint for a building, but instead of rooms and walls, it shows the different classes in a software system. Each class is like a box that lists what the class knows (its attributes) and what it can do (its methods).

Lines between these boxes show how classes relate to each other, such as one class using another or inheriting features from it. This helps everyone on the team see the big picture and how pieces fit together before writing any code.

Example

This example shows a simple class diagram using text to represent classes and their relationships.

plaintext
class Person {
  - name: String
  - age: int
  + greet(): void
}

class Student extends Person {
  - studentId: String
  + study(): void
}

class Teacher extends Person {
  - employeeId: String
  + teach(): void
}

// Relationships:
// Student and Teacher inherit from Person
Output
Person Attributes: name, age Methods: greet() Student (inherits Person) Attributes: studentId Methods: study() Teacher (inherits Person) Attributes: employeeId Methods: teach()

When to Use

Use class diagrams when planning or explaining the structure of an object-oriented system. They are helpful during design to clarify how classes relate and what each class does.

For example, in a school management system, a class diagram can show how students, teachers, and courses connect. It also helps new team members understand the system quickly and supports communication between developers and stakeholders.
